One DVD, 30 minute feature film, 60 minute dance lesson with Thomas Maupin, 4 page folder with an Introduction to Buckdancing essay, Cardboard case.

Directed by Stewart Copeland, this 2010 documentary tells the story of 70-year-old buckdancing legend Thomas Maupin, who remains one of the greatest old-time dancers in America.

Framed between Thomas' recovery from cancer and his acceptance of a nationally-recognized award, this piece presents a deeply personal look at a folk icon.

As well as being a portrait of an artist, Let Your Feet Do The Talkin' asks the question, What drives us to perform? and examines art's ability to form and to strengthen relationships and to lift us above our circumstances.
